|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Market Research Analyst | Conducting consumer behavior research and analyzing data to provide insights for marketing strategies. |
| Consumer Psychologist | Studying consumer behavior patterns and motivations to help businesses understand their target audience. |
| Product Manager | Developing and implementing product strategies based on consumer psychology principles. |
| Marketing Consultant | Advising companies on consumer behavior trends and helping them create effective marketing campaigns. |
| User Experience Researcher | Conducting research on user behavior to improve the design and functionality of products and services. |
